TEL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

893 of the 6,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in TE Connectivity (TEL)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$40.6B — up 4.5% from $38.8B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 82 funds opened new TEL positions and 71 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 274 added to existing stakes and 350 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$277M. The largest seller was Envestnet Asset Management, cutting an estimated $326M.
